Transaction edc3ce15cb35c7ced743164f7638e7a6beb4591260d63652f77561ad7e2d123f
1 Input
1 Output
-
edc3ce15cb35c7ced743164f7638e7a6beb4591260d63652f77561ad7e2d123f:0
- value
- 1808152
- script pubkey
- OP_0 OP_PUSHBYTES_20 e46d877c5e71f19271b30b9fa29ca402ea86e074
- address
- bc1qu3kcwlz7w8ceyudnpw06989yqt4gdcr56qct3s